The Ninth House, linked with Sagittarius and ruled by Jupiter, is the House of philosophy, belief systems, higher learning, travel, and the quest for truth. It represents the impulse to look beyond the familiar: universities, publishing, religion, law, spirituality, foreign cultures, and journeys that broaden the mind. It’s not just about literal distance travelled, but about perspective — the stories we tell to make sense of life.
When planets transit the Ninth House, curiosity awakens. You may enrol in a course, travel abroad, explore a new spiritual path, publish your ideas, or challenge outdated beliefs. This house tests dogma: are your guiding principles yours, or inherited unexamined? Compared to the Third House of everyday learning and local ties, the Ninth House is wide-angle — seeking wisdom, not trivia, and reaching for coherence across cultures and time.
Healthy Ninth House seasons encourage you to keep an open mind while also refining your compass. It’s a house of faith, law, ethics, and exploration — and a reminder that meaning is built as much as it is discovered.
Planets in the Ninth House
Sun in the Ninth House
Your focus shifts to learning, travel, and vision. You shine through teaching, publishing, or sharing your worldview. A good transit for aligning personal identity with a guiding philosophy. Avoid arrogance; wisdom grows by listening as well as speaking.
Moon in the Ninth House
Emotional satisfaction comes from adventure and big-picture thinking. Restlessness is common — you crave inspiration, travel, or contact with different cultures. By phase:
- New Moon: set intentions for study, journeys, or spiritual growth.
- First Quarter: friction in applying new ideas or balancing logistics.
- Full Moon: culmination in learning, teaching, or belief; clarity in a worldview.
- Last Quarter: releasing outdated philosophies, dogmas, or plans.
Mercury in the Ninth House
Communication turns toward study, publishing, and cross-cultural dialogue. A great time to write essays, travel plans, or legal documents. Be mindful of over-intellectualising or preaching — curiosity matters more than being “right.”
Venus in the Ninth House
Love and beauty are found through travel, study, or shared beliefs. Relationships blossom across cultures or through intellectual exchange. Finances may benefit from publishing or international links.
Mars in the Ninth House
Energy is channelled into learning, debating, and travelling. You may defend your beliefs passionately or take risks abroad. Constructive for research, activism, or teaching; avoid self-righteousness.
Jupiter in the Ninth House
As ruler of this house, Jupiter here feels expansive. Excellent for study, travel, spiritual growth, publishing, and teaching. Fortunes may grow through foreign connections or visionary projects. Stay grounded — optimism is powerful but can overspend or over-promise.
Saturn in the Ninth House
Wisdom through discipline. You may pursue structured study, legal responsibilities, or rigorous philosophical inquiry. Travel may be delayed or restricted but brings long-term lessons. This is a time of testing and refining beliefs into mature frameworks.
Uranus in the Ninth House
Breakthroughs in worldview, sudden journeys, or unconventional learning paths. You may embrace new spiritual frameworks or radical philosophies. Flexibility is key — dogma won’t hold, but innovation thrives.
Neptune in the Ninth House
Spiritual longing deepens; idealism or confusion may colour beliefs. Beautiful for mystical study, creative teaching, or compassionate activism. Risk of deception in legal or travel matters — clarity is vital.
Pluto in the Ninth House
Transformations in philosophy and faith. Old belief systems collapse, new ones are forged. Encounters with other cultures, ideologies, or power structures may shift your worldview profoundly.
Chiron in the Ninth House
Wounds around belief, education, or cultural belonging may arise. Healing comes through teaching, mentoring, or gently confronting prejudice. A chance to reclaim wisdom without shame.
Ceres in the Ninth House
Nurture through study and exploration. You may care for others by sharing cultural traditions, offering guidance, or building safe passage into new experiences.
Lilith in the Ninth House
Challenges rigid dogma. You may voice truths that unsettle institutions or explore taboo philosophies. Freedom of thought and speech matters; balance provocation with respect.
North Node in the Ninth House
Growth comes through embracing exploration, learning, and faith. Say yes to journeys, teachers, and challenges that expand your perspective.
South Node in the Ninth House
Release dogmatism, rigid beliefs, or overconfidence in being “the expert.” True wisdom means integrating multiple views, not clinging to one.

FAQs about the Ninth House
What does the Ninth House represent in astrology?
It represents higher learning, philosophy, law, spirituality, long-distance travel, publishing, and the search for truth and meaning.
What happens when a planet transits the Ninth House?
You may study, travel, publish, or re-examine beliefs. The planet sets the tone — Mercury stimulates study, Venus brings beauty and cultural bonds, Jupiter expands opportunities, Saturn tests convictions.
Is the Ninth House only about religion?
No. It includes secular philosophies, higher education, law, publishing, cultural exploration, and any system of meaning.
Which transits feel strongest in the Ninth House?
Jupiter (as ruler), Saturn (tests), Pluto (transformations), and Uranus (sudden breakthroughs) are especially noticeable.
How do eclipses in the Ninth House show up?
They bring turning points in belief, study, or journeys: publishing a work, shifting faith, beginning or ending a course, or a literal change of country.
What if my Ninth House is empty?
It simply means no planet is there now. The house activates when transits pass through. The cusp sign still colours your natural outlook.
How can I work with challenging Ninth House transits?
Stay flexible, fact-check beliefs, and keep curiosity alive. Use travel or study to broaden horizons without losing discernment.
